Turkish Light

  • Oil on Wood Panel
  • 19.69 x 13.78 in (50 x 35 cm)
  • Available and framed  - ON HOLD [not available for the moment]
  • Ships from Norfolk, Virginia


     Turkish Light is a memory of exotic lands.  I have been to both Morocco and Istanbul, buying the little glass mosaic candle holder in the latter locale.  Also, I bought the scarf at an "ethnic fair" [as my friend has always called it, hence I can never remember the real name of the market] in Florence, Italy.  This was a chance for me to paint rich reds and include a marble slab:  fun, fun!

     Turkish Light is painted on a wooden panel treated with at least two coats of gesso vero [rabbit skin glue], professionally prepared in Florence, Italy, where this image was painted.  The work ships framed and ready to hang.  

     I hope this image allows you to mentally travel to faraway places and calm your busy days.
